Types of Tiles Suitable for Outdoor Patios

When it comes to choosing the right tiles for outdoor patios, there are several options to consider. Ceramic and porcelain tiles are popular choices due to their durability and resistance to moisture. They are also easy to clean and maintain, making them a great option for high-traffic areas. Additionally, they come in a wide range of styles and designs, allowing homeowners to choose the perfect look for their outdoor space.

Natural stone tiles, such as slate, granite, and marble, are also a great option for outdoor patios. They are highly durable and can withstand harsh weather conditions, making them a great choice for areas with heavy rainfall or extreme temperatures. However, they can be more expensive than other types of tiles and may require more maintenance.

Another option to consider is concrete tiles, which are made from a mixture of cement, water, and aggregate. They are highly durable and can be customized to fit any design or style. They are also relatively affordable compared to other types of tiles, making them a great option for homeowners on a budget.

Overall, the type of tile chosen will depend on the specific needs and preferences of the homeowner. By considering factors such as durability, maintenance, and style, homeowners can choose the perfect tiles for their outdoor patio.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Outdoor Patio Tiles

When choosing tiles for an outdoor patio, there are several factors to consider. One of the most important factors is durability, as the tiles will be exposed to the elements and heavy foot traffic. Homeowners should look for tiles that are resistant to moisture, fading, and cracking, and that can withstand extreme temperatures.

Another factor to consider is slip resistance, as outdoor patios can be slippery when wet. Homeowners should look for tiles with a textured or matte finish, which can provide extra traction and prevent slipping. Additionally, the color and style of the tiles should be considered, as they can greatly impact the overall look and feel of the outdoor space.

The size and shape of the tiles should also be considered, as they can affect the overall design and layout of the patio. Larger tiles can create a sense of continuity and flow, while smaller tiles can add visual interest and texture. Additionally, the pattern and layout of the tiles can be used to create a unique and personalized design.

Installation and Maintenance of Outdoor Patio Tiles

Installing outdoor patio tiles can be a DIY project, but it’s often recommended to hire a professional to ensure the job is done correctly. The installation process typically involves preparing the surface, laying the tiles, and grouting them in place. It’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s instructions and take necessary precautions to ensure the tiles are installed correctly and securely.

Once the tiles are installed, maintenance is relatively easy. Regular cleaning with a mild detergent and water can help keep the tiles looking their best. Additionally, sealing the tiles can help protect them from stains and fading. However, the frequency of sealing will depend on the type of tile and the amount of foot traffic it receives.

It’s also essential to inspect the tiles regularly for any signs of damage or wear. Cracks and chips can be repaired or replaced, and grout can be resealed as needed. By staying on top of maintenance, homeowners can extend the life of their outdoor patio tiles and keep them looking their best.

What is the difference between porcelain and ceramic tiles for outdoor patios?

Porcelain and ceramic tiles are both popular options for outdoor patios, but they have some key differences. Porcelain tiles are made from a type of ceramic material that is denser and more durable than traditional ceramic. They are also more resistant to water and stains, making them a great choice for outdoor use. Ceramic tiles, on the other hand, are more prone to water damage and may not be as durable as porcelain tiles.

Despite these differences, both porcelain and ceramic tiles can be great options for outdoor patios. Ceramic tiles are often less expensive than porcelain tiles, and they come in a wide range of styles and designs. Porcelain tiles, on the other hand, offer superior durability and resistance to the elements. Ultimately, the choice between porcelain and ceramic tiles will depend on your specific needs and budget. If you are looking for a low-maintenance, durable tile that can withstand heavy foot traffic, porcelain may be the better choice. If you are on a budget and want a stylish, affordable tile, ceramic may be the way to go.

How do I maintain and clean my outdoor patio tiles?

Maintaining and cleaning your outdoor patio tiles is relatively easy, but it does require some regular upkeep. Start by sweeping the tiles regularly to remove any debris or dirt. You can also use a mild detergent and water to clean the tiles, but be sure to avoid using any har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that can damage the tiles. For more stubborn stains or dirt buildup, you can use a specialized tile cleaner or a mixture of baking soda and water.

In addition to regular cleaning, you should also consider sealing your outdoor patio tiles to protect them from the elements. A tile sealer can help to repel water and stains, and can also make cleaning easier. You should also inspect your tiles regularly for any signs of damage or wear, and address any issues promptly to prevent them from becoming more serious problems. Are outdoor patio tiles slippery when wet?

Some outdoor patio tiles can be slippery when wet, but this depends on the type of tile and its texture. Porcelain and ceramic tiles, for example, can be quite slippery when wet, especially if they have a smooth or glossy finish. However, many tile manufacturers now offer tiles with textured or matte finishes that are designed to provide better traction when wet. These tiles are often labeled as “slip-resistant” or “non-slip,” and can be a great option for outdoor patios that are exposed to rain or heavy foot traffic.

If you are concerned about slipperiness, you can also consider applying a non-slip coating or treatment to your outdoor patio tiles. These coatings can be applied to the tiles after they are installed, and can provide an extra layer of traction and safety. You should also consider the overall design and layout of your patio, and make sure to provide adequate drainage and slope to prevent water from accumulating on the surface. By taking these precautions, you can minimize the risk of slipping and falling on your outdoor patio tiles, even when they are wet.
